运维开发网

types

0
  • 浅谈Python数学建模之固定费用问题

    目录一、固定费用问题案例解析1.1、固定费用问题(Fixed cost problem)1.2、案例问题描述1.3、建模过程分析1.4、PuLP 求解固定费用问题的编程1.5、python 例程:固定费用问题1.6、Python 例程运行结果二、PuLP 求解[详细]

    2021-06-29 13:51 分类:Python
  • Springboot-注解-操作日志的实现方式

    此组件解决的问题是: 「谁」在「什么时间」对「什么」做了「什么事」 本组件目前针对 Spring-boot 做了 Autoconfig,如果是 SpringMVC,也可自己在 xml 初始化 bean[详细]

    2021-03-03 09:57 分类:编程语言
  • 传递类型信息以在Scala中运行

    我有代码在json对象上做一些常见的操作,即提取.那么我想创建一个泛型函数,它接受类所需的类参数,代码如下所示: def getMessageType[T](json: JValue): Either[GenericError,T] = { try { Right(json.extract[T]) } catch { ...[详细]

    2020-07-31 08:13 分类:编程语言
  • 泛型 – Scala的含义是否可以转换为更高级别的类型?

    假设我有一个名为LongArrayWritable的类型,它是一个Longs数组的盒装表示.我有隐式定义,在这些类型之间转换: implicit def boxLongArray(array: Array[Long]) : LongArrayWritable { /*elided*/} implicit def unboxLongArray(array: Lon...[详细]

    2020-07-30 20:07 分类:编程语言
  • scala – 使用带有collect的Type

    我正在尝试根据类型动态过滤(或收集)列表: 如果我这样做明确指定类型,它工作正常 scala> var aList = List("one", 2, 3.3) aList: List[Any] = List(one, 2, 3.3) scala> aList.collect{case x:Int => x} res10: List...[详细]

    2020-07-30 18:09 分类:编程语言
  • Scala泛型亚型

    我迷失在 scala仿制药中. 我需要一个方法storeUnit,它接受Unit的子类的实例(e.q.Seit)并返回StoredUnit的子类的实例(e.q.StoredVisit),但是我收到了编译错误. trait StatsUnit { val ip: String } case class Visit(ip: String) extends...[详细]

    2020-07-30 14:26 分类:编程语言
  • 如何根据Scala中的类型重复使用?

    我正在解析包含各种结构的文件,其中一个是具有异构值的映射.将地图解析到内存后,我想根据值类型对其进行过滤,以获取给定类型的子图. 为了交谈,这里有一个简单的类似例子: // the types I want to filter on case class A(c: Char) case ...[详细]

    2020-07-30 10:53 分类:编程语言
  • Scala逆变和协方差

    我正在玩 scala的类型系统,发现了一个奇怪的案例.我有充分的理由相信,我不理解协变和协方差. 这是我的问题: 我有两个类,Point和ColorPoint,它是Point的子类. class Point(val x : Int, val y : Int) class ColorPoint(x : Int, y : Int,...[详细]

    2020-07-30 09:50 分类:编程语言
  • Scala:如何引用超类中扩展类的类型?

    有没有办法在Parent中定义类型T,这样T将始终成为扩展类的实际类型(在本例中为Child)? 在Parent中,我想强制/声明T始终是扩展类型,就像我在每个实际扩展类中写入类型T =“type_of_the_extending_class”而没有实际写下Child1中的行类型T =...[详细]

    2020-07-29 20:43 分类:编程语言
  • scala – 如何修复喷涂示例中的编译错误?

    喷雾文档有关于 onComplete指令的示例 我复制了例子: path("divide" / IntNumber / IntNumber) { (a, b) => onComplete(divide(a, b)) { case Success(value: Any) => complete(s"The result was $...[详细]

    2020-07-29 10:59 分类:编程语言